How to cross to the boot?

Post by GBS »

Any advice would be much appreciated. I have the whole British 8th Army gathered around Messina which is being stonewalled by an 11,000 man german unit in a 3.10 fort in Reggio. Tips please. Thanks.

RE: How to cross to the boot?

Post by Nico165b165 »

Best solution : invade further. That's what the allies did in Salerno. This way the Germans in Reggio will have to retreat or be captured. If they don't retreat, you can isolate them and attack by going down the boot.
